Services Offered by Gutter Guard Companies

Along with fitting and inspecting gutter guards, many of the above companies provide a complete range of services. Extras such as cleaning and repair services are often included in a comprehensive warranty.

Gutter Guard Installation

The majority of gutter guards require professional installation, but there are some Amazon gutter guard options which feature straightforward DIY installation. Gutter guards such as LeafGuard or LeafFilter provide installation services. For new gutter systems, we recommend high-quality aluminum or stainless steel micro-mesh guards. A few other options include reverse-curve gutter guards and PVC screens. Warranty coverage and efficacy will differ based on which gutter guard type you choose.

Gutter Installation

Many gutter guard providers offer full gutter system replacement. This is especially true with one-piece products such as LeafGuard's, where the mesh is attached to the gutters themselves. Each piece is measured and custom-cut on-site. Comprehensive gutter installation includes hangers, end caps, downspouts, and other components in one package. While gutter guard providers will encourage you to get professional installation, it usually isn't required with the purchase of their products. We recommend professional installation if your home is multi-story.

Gutter Repair

Sudden temperature changes, standing water, and debris accumulation can lead to damaged, less effective gutters. Ask each company about its repair policy. Some contractors won't repair a gutter system if a different company installed it.

Gutter Cleaning

Most homeowners dread gutter cleaning, but it's crucial to do it regularly. Debris, such as shingle grit, pine needles, and leaves, can build up and cause more serious issues, especially on low-pitch roofs. Many companies will offer regular cleaning packages for newly-installed gutters.

Warranties

Gutter guard companies typically provide warranty coverage. Warranties will vary from company to company, but they could cover materials, labor, or both. Material warranties typically last longer, sometimes for the lifetime of the product. Installer warranties can include maintenance over a set period of time, typically 10–15 years.

Factors To Consider When Choosing a Gutter Guard Company

Before booking a gutter guard repair or committing to a complete seamless gutter system, evaluate your preferred companies using these criteria.

  • Cost: We recommend contacting various gutter guard companies for quotes. Some businesses give a package rate for full gutter installation. Others charge separately for work such as gutter guard installation, gutter cleaning, and fascia board replacement. Compare each estimate carefully, but don't make cost your only consideration.
  • Expertise: Each gutter guard installer has a different level of expertise. Look at a company's website to see the services it offers, and find a provider that matches what services you need.
  • Guarantees: Over time, the combination of summer rainstorms and winter ice dams can wear on your gutter system. Many top providers have warranty plans extending 10-plus years. If you live in an area with a harsher climate, find a gutter system with a solid warranty plan.
  • Licensing: Home services companies in Connecticut may have to maintain liability insurance, workers comp coverage, and business licenses according to local regulations. Reach out to the Danbury government to learn specifics, and ensure that a company is in good legal standing before signing a contract.
  • Reputation and reviews: Customer reviews are your most valuable resource when evaluating a home service company. Yelp, Better Business Bureau, Trustpilot, Google Reviews, and social media are excellent sources to consult.

How Much Do Gutter Guards Cost?

The cost for new gutter guard installation is typically $419 to $3,592. Gutter guard costs might be expensive up front for some homeowners. However, slowing water damage to your fascia, foundation, and roof will lower long-term maintenance costs. Factors such as gutter time of year, accessibility, home size, and length and width impact the total pricing.

This table has the average per-foot prices for the most popular gutter guard types in Danbury. To use the table, determine what type of gutter guard you need. Then, multiply the corresponding cost per foot by your gutter system's total length. Don't include downspouts in your calculation.

MaterialCost per foot
Aluminum mesh$4
Brush$4
Foam$2
Plastic mesh$4
Reverse-curve$3
Stainless steel micro-mesh$5

Frequently Asked Questions About Gutter Guards in Danbury

Should I use gutter guards for my rain collection system?

You should use gutter guards for a rain collection system, especially in rainy places such as Danbury, and even more so if you have lots of trees overhanging your roof. A gutter guard system helps with keeping pollen, pine needles, and leaves out of your gutters. This helps avoid clogs from blocking your rain collection system.

Should I install my own gutter guards?

You might be able to install your own gutter guards if you have a smaller single-story home with easy roof access. Retail websites such as Amazon and local hardware stores sell DIY gutter guards and filters.

Can gutter guards stop any size of debris?

This is determined by the kind of gutter guard you have. Micro-mesh guards filter almost all types of debris, including shingle grit. These guards are very effective for small debris, but they tend to be the most expensive, at around $5.29 per foot.

What are some problems I might encounter with my gutter guards?

A frequent issue with gutter guards is moss and algae accumulation from debris gathering on top of the screens. Being aware of this issue is particularly important in Danbury, with its high tree coverage. Guards decrease but don't eliminate cleaning needs. Subpar gutter guards can crack during the winter, necessitating replacement or frequent maintenance.

Does the size of my gutters affect the cost of gutter guards?

Yes, gutter size does impact the cost of gutter guards. Gutter length and width both help determine the price. Gutters that are six or seven inches are oversized, while five-inch-wide gutters are standard. Guards for wider gutters generally cost more than standard guards.
